Transaction 75b11be55fcc4d780852c320eabd1852725067052541863325d92d96325c4516
1 Input
2 Outputs
- 75b11be55fcc4d780852c320eabd1852725067052541863325d92d96325c4516:0
- 75b11be55fcc4d780852c320eabd1852725067052541863325d92d96325c4516:1
value 6297000
address 1EZU5i8civRaAaVgsrxGiC3Aeruqg4jwQR
value 195353360
address 16Fkp33XdiRj9Xsvxr5fEp4AbHT634XhLi